Share Your Artwork with Pennington County
Pennington County is inviting local artists and photographers to help bring color, creativity, and a sense of place to our public buildings.
Selected artwork will be displayed throughout the Pennington County Administration Building (900 Concourse Dr., Rapid City, SD 57703), with the potential for future display in other public-facing County facilities, including the Pennington County Justice Center (130 Kansas City St., Rapid City, SD 57701).
We are primarily seeking photography, as it is best suited for large-format printing and display. However, we will also consider other forms of artwork, including paintings, drawings, and other framed pieces that can be safely displayed in a public building.
We're looking for artwork that reflects the beauty, culture, and character of Pennington County in one or more of the following categories:
- Community (cityscapes, historic landmarks, local events, downtown scenes, and everyday life in Pennington County)
- Black Hills and Badlands landscapes
- Wildlife found in the Pennington County area
- Native American artwork and photography
This is not a contest, and there are no prizes, awards, or financial compensation associated with participation or selection. Instead, this is an opportunity to have your work displayed in a public space that serves thousands of County residents each month. Artwork will be selected based on how well it complements the spaces within our buildings, as well as overall quality, clarity, and suitability for display. For photography and digital artwork, resolution and image quality will be important factors in the selection process.
Artists whose work is selected will receive recognition alongside their displayed piece, including the artwork title (if provided) and the artist's name.
Submissions will be accepted through August 28, 2026. Selected artwork will be prepared for display following the close of the submission period.
